Mechanism of Action
This inorganic pigment operates by absorbing and reflecting specific wavelengths of light, imparting a distinct green hue. In the context of precision skincare, its core mechanism involves the optical neutralization of red tones on the skin's surface, thereby enhancing visual uniformity.

Stability
A highly stable inorganic pigment, it demonstrates resilience to light, heat (tolerating temperatures up to 80°C for hydrated forms), and various chemicals. Optimal stability is achieved at a neutral pH of 7.0. Formulations should be stored protected from light in a cool, dry environment for prolonged integrity.
Conflicts
- strong oxidizers
- acids
- alkalis

Safety Profile
Generally recognized as safe for cosmetic applications by regulatory bodies like the FDA and the European Commission, with approved concentrations up to 40%. It is non-toxic and non-irritating when used appropriately. Prohibited from use in lip products in the US and EU. While safe for skin, its potential for environmental persistence and accumulation is noted. Patch testing is recommended for individuals with sensitive skin.
